Admissions Process

  1. Initial inquiry with the Director of Admissions
  2. Montessori Overview & Classroom Observation * Held twice weekly in the morning with our Director of Admissions and Head of School, the purpose is to give you an in depth presentation about the Montessori Method and explain the benefits it will have for your child. You will also be given a guided school tour as well as an opportunity to observe a classroom with children in your child’s age range. (Adults only, please)
  3. Submit Application
  4. Elementary Requirements

    a. Classroom Visit
    (elementary only)
    Applicants for admission at the Elementary level (grades 1-8) will visit the classroom environment for 5 full days, prior to admission.

    b. Request for School Records (elementary only) All previous school records must be received before an offer of admission
  5. Offer of Admission
    A signed enrollment agreement must be returned with the tuition bond within two weeks, to secure placement in the school.
  6. Parent/Teacher Meeting (with child) This is an opportunity for you and your child to meet with the teacher and finish paperwork before your child begins school.           

* Both parents must complete, when applicable.
